鸿蒙视角:启动时延与丢包率深度解析
|
在鸿蒙系统中,启动时延和丢包率是衡量应用性能和用户体验的关键指标。作为鸿蒙应用开发工程师,我们深知这两个参数对用户感知的直接影响。 启动时延通常指的是从用户点击应用图标到应用主界面完全加载并可交互的时间。在鸿蒙系统中,得益于分布式能力与轻量化架构,应用启动效率得到了显著提升。然而,实际开发中仍需关注资源加载顺序、组件初始化逻辑以及预加载策略,以进一步优化这一过程。 丢包率则更多地体现在网络通信场景中,尤其是在跨设备协同或数据同步过程中。鸿蒙系统提供了高效的通信机制,但开发者仍需合理设计数据传输协议,避免因网络不稳定导致的数据丢失或重复处理。 在实际调试中,我们可以借助DevEco Studio提供的性能分析工具,对应用启动阶段进行详细追踪,识别潜在的性能瓶颈。同时,通过日志记录和埋点分析,可以更精准地定位丢包原因,从而进行针对性优化。 鸿蒙系统的进程管理和内存调度机制也对启动时延和网络稳定性产生重要影响。合理配置应用的进程优先级和资源分配策略,有助于提升整体运行效率。
AI设计图示,仅供参考 站长个人见解,作为一名鸿蒙应用开发工程师,我们需要从架构设计、代码实现到性能调优等多个层面入手,持续优化应用的启动时延与丢包率,为用户提供更流畅、更稳定的使用体验。 (编辑:天瑞地安资讯网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

